Senator: Palace mishandled breast job issue
Maila Ager
INQUIRER.net
July 07, 2009
MANILA, Philippines -- Malacañang should also be blamed for making a mountain out of President Gloria Macapagal-Arroyo’s “mole hill,” Senate Minority Leader Aqulino Pimentel Jr. said on Tuesday.
[SIZE="4"]“We have fake elections, we have a fake president, now fake boobs. It’s fake all over,”[/SIZE] Pimentel said ver the phone, reacting to the Palace admission that Arroyo got breast implants in the 1980s.
While he agreed that the issue should be kept private, Pimentel said Malacañang should also take part of the blame that it has now become the subject of public discussion.
“Part of the faults is in the hands of Malacañang. Malacañang is the one making a mountain out of the mole hill of the President,” he said.
Despite this, the senator saw no reason for the National Bureau of Investigation to look into the source of the story, which was first reported in two broadsheets.
“We have more serious problems than this. It’s just a waste of time. Never mind that. They should just ignore it” he said, “What for? My God! Huwag na [Stop it].”
